Profession and shipping have undergone substantial improvements in recent years, driven by technical improvements and shifts in global financial dynamics. As organizations aim to meet expanding consumer demands and adapt to geopolitical changes, the profession and shipping market continues to advance, shaping just how products are transported throughout the world.

Among the most substantial changes in profession and shipping has actually been the integration of electronic technologies. Automation and expert system (AI) are currently playing an essential duty in enhancing supply chain performance. For instance, automated ports and AI-powered logistics systems are aiding to decrease hold-ups and manage stock better. Blockchain innovation is additionally being increasingly embraced to boost transparency in worldwide delivery by providing safe and unalterable records of deals. These technologies are not only minimizing functional costs but likewise making it possible for real-time tracking of shipments, causing better reliability and effectiveness across international profession networks. As digital services continue to establish, the profession and delivery landscape will likely become more seamless and connected, using brand-new chances for development.

International profession patterns have actually also been impacted by geopolitical tensions and shifts in economic policies. The continuous trade disputes in between major economies such as the United States and China have resulted in the restructuring of supply chains and the redirection of shipping paths. For instance, lots of business have actually started sourcing materials from alternate markets to alleviate the effect of tariffs and trade restrictions. Additionally, the rise of regional trade agreements like the Comprehensive and Progressive Agreement for Trans-Pacific Partnership (CPTPP) and the African Continental Open Market Location (AfCFTA) is urging a lot more local collaboration and intra-regional trade. These shifts are improving the international profession atmosphere, requiring companies to adapt quickly to transforming conditions.

Ecological sustainability has become a key emphasis in the trade and shipping sector too. With boosting pressure to reduce carbon discharges, numerous shipping firms are purchasing greener technologies and practices. here The International Maritime Company (IMO) has established enthusiastic targets to cut the delivery market's carbon emissions by 50% by 2050. This has actually caused the development of different fuel sources such as melted natural gas (LNG) and hydrogen-powered vessels, along with advancements in energy-efficient ship designs. In addition, customers are becoming a lot more mindful of the ecological effect of international trade, driving need for sustainable delivery services. As sustainability comes to be a central concern, profession and delivery business have to continue to introduce and adjust their procedures to meet these brand-new ecological requirements.
